EUROSATORY 2024: Innovation in response to today’s challenges

 

EUROSATORY, the Global Event for Defence and Security, will be held from 17 to 21 June 2024 at Paris Nord Villepinte Exhibition Centre, France. 

This trade gathering will offer a chance to view the latest new technological solutions and innovations along with the trends that are emerging in the sector, in the fields of defence, safety/security and crisis management.

Among the many innovations and new propositions presented this year by exhibitors, several focus on simulation and training, object detection and location, vehicles and their dedicated attachments, and solutions in response to natural disasters.






SIMULATION AND TRAINING

VR SIMULATOR – 6 FREEDOM 

(HALL 5A – H255)

TRAINING IN VIRTUAL REALITY

This virtual reality (VR) simulator enables learners to enjoy immersive experiences in ultra-realistic virtual environments.

Wearing an XR headset, learners find themselves immersed in simulated work situations, such as emergencies or maintenance scenarios, where they have to identify and solve problems as if they were in the field. 

This simulation can be carried out in virtual reality, or augmented by the use of connected equipment for even greater immersion










ROBOTIC TARGET MODULAR (RTM) – POLYTRONIC INTERNATIONAL AG 

(HALL 5A – H256)

HUMANOID ROBOT FOR 

A SHOOTING TARGET

The Robotic Target Modular (RT-M) is a robotic target system to enhance the training of armed forces in terms of realistic situations and immersions, thanks to its semi-autonomous, interactive and scalable features. 

The LOMAH technology (Line of Movement and Hit Sensing) and the zonal shot detection system offer it the possibility of carrying out realistic reactions such as retreat. 

Its impact sensor meanwhile enables it to react appropriately to bullet hits. The robot cans furthermore adopt military patrol formations and display tactical responses to shooter engagement.

Designed to be used in indoor or outdoor live fire training by day or night, the Robotic Target Modular is the most versatile version at Polytronic, and is adaptable to the wide variety of its users’ needs.












DRONE DETECTION AND LOCATION

HELMA-P – CILAS (HALL 5B – A184)

NEUTRALISING UAVS WITH HIGH PRECISION

HELMA-P (High Energy Laser for Multiple Applications – Power) is designed to engage in flight UAV (class I) and asymmetric threats. 

The system is capable of detecting, identifying, tracking and neutralising an agile target with extreme precision in both operational theatres and urban environments.

HELMA-P is adaptable on vehicles, robots, ships and interoperable with any C2 (Command and Control) system and BMS (Battle Management System).

It has a range of one to several kilometres. 

It offers a gradual range of responses, from optical jamming to neutralisation or ignition, invisibly and silently, with surgical precision. 

Working without ammunition, this system has no logistical constraints.
